猿问

为什么我的IDENTITY列值存在差距?

我有个问题。


我的主要ID(IDENTITY)配置为自动递增(类型:int)。但是,当我插入新行时,此新ID不连续。怎么了?有什么办法吗?


编辑:


[...]

[id]int] IDENTITY(1,1) NOT NULL,

[...]

CONTRAINT [PK_Medida] PRIMARY KEY CLUSTERED

(

[id] ASC

) WITH (PAD_INDEX = OFF, STATISTICS_NORECOMPUTE = OFF, IGNORE_DUP_KEY = OFF, ALLOW_ROW_LOCKS = ON, ALLOW_PAGE_LOCKS = ON) ON [PRIMARY]


aluckdog
浏览 432回答 3
3回答

米琪卡哇伊

不要期望身份是连续的。有许多情况可能会留下空白。将身份视为一个抽象数字,不要对其赋予任何商业意义。
随时随地看视频慕课网APP

相关分类

SQL Server
我要回答